**Symptom:** Varnock's ledger-sync service floods logs, blowing past the Pipewick ingest quota.

**Fix:** Set LOG_SAMPLE_RATE=0.05 in the release config and redeploy. Verify sampling is active by checking the /loginfo endpoint for the sampled:true flag. The endpoint requires auth on all environments. Authenticate with the bearer token below when curling it.

login token, yajeg-fawif: eyJhbGciOiJIUzI1NiIsInR5cCI6IkpXVCJ9.eyJzdWIiOiIEdPQYnZXaZIn0.HSRTnYZBx0Qc

### Ticket DISPATCH-providing: Driver-assignment heuristic tweak

Hey newcomers — the Roverly assignment heuristic currently over-weights proximity and starves drivers in the north zone. This ticket swaps in a fairness-adjusted score. It's a small diff but touches live dispatch, so don't merge without review. The change needs a formal sign-off from the person named below.

approver of hahaf-hahaf = Druion Druius Kasax Eliox

## Env Vars — Garage Feed

Quick notes for the sync: the Stallwick occupancy feed now pushes counts from all four downtown decks every 30 seconds. `GF_POLL_MS` and `GF_DECK_FILTER` behave as before, no drama there. The only gotcha is the upstream sensor gateway now requires an auth credential instead of IP allowlisting, so that has to live in the env file. Put the credential line right below this paragraph.

secret setting of fajof-tagep: VAULT_KEY13=796f7aba7157f

TICKET #—Missed pick-up, Dunmoor trial plot seeds

Heads up: the courier never showed at Fernhall Research Barn yesterday for the seed sample crate bound for the Dunmoor trial plot. The samples are temperature-sensitive, so we've moved them back into the cool store, but they really need to go out tomorrow at the latest or the germination window slips. Can you get a driver slotted for the morning run? Crate is sealed and manifest is taped to the lid. When the driver arrives, the hand-over must follow the confidential instruction below.

dispatch memo: the istwyn norwyn courier leaves the lamael kaswyn briwyn tamix jorael gorix zoreth holir ledger at gate 3079 under passcode 677723